The Judging Process
The judging for each category of The Gin Guide Awards is carried out in independent blind tastings by expert Judges with experience across gin distillation, marketing, events, mixology, distribution, importing and retail - this achieves a comprehensive and widely relevant view of each entry. Each gin is scored against The Gin Guide's unique and rigorous scorecard system, with Judges focusing on carrying out unhurried and thorough assessments without time pressures or large volumes of tastings in single sittings. To avoid influence between judges there is no group judging, and to ensure maximum consistency there are clear criteria that must be adhered to. The unique scoring system considers key elements including:

- Appearance, aroma, taste, balance, mouthfeel, finish, with Tonic Water (in selected categories), and overall appeal.
Each gin is assessed independently and on its own merits. In blind tastings the only information provided to the Judges is the ABV, as this is considered to be valuable in providing the most useful feedback, whilst other details are considered to be surplus to requirements for judging or to be potentially influential to Judges' tastings. All entries are judged neat and Judges also sample entries with Artisan Drinks Co Tonic Water to best understand the quality and flavour profile and to provide further feedback for you. Sponsors of The Gin Guide Awards are excluded from the Judging Panel.
